Unless your home is located in a rural area, don't forget about those who are around you before installing any fence. This of course means your neighbors, and you may have to pay attention to your local laws about zoning, but you would think that you could put up a fence on your garden if you want. And if there are zoning compliance requirements, what that means is you have to use a fence that is acceptable to whatever the laws state. The thing about this is you are unfortunately not able to put something you want on your property because you want it - you need various permissions sometimes.
